Read this excerpt from The Secret Garden. If he had ever had anyone to talk to about his secret terrors—if he had ever dared to

let himself ask questions—if he had had childish companions and had not lain on his back in the huge closed house, breathing an atmosphere heavy with the fears of people who were most of them ignorant and tired of him, he would have found out that most of his fright and illness was created by himself. Which theme is best developed by this excerpt? A)Healing and growing happen in special places. B) Being compassionate is an important part of being human. C) Happiness depends on helping others .D) A person’s attitude shapes his or her life
English
2 answers:
DanielleElmas [232]3 years ago
8 0
I believe the answer is D. The excerpt discusses how his belief of keeping everything inside stopped him from getting the help he needed/discovering his wrong doings. This is showing how his attitude shaped his life.
